﻿.p-loginpage *{font-family:"メイリオ", "Meiryo", sans-serif;letter-spacing:0.02em;color:var(--color-txt01)}.p-loginpage__inner{padding:30px 0 50px}.p-loginpage__inner .ttlBox{width:100%;background:#c5efd9;padding:5px}.p-loginpage__inner .ttlBox .ttl{font-weight:bold;font-size:143%;line-height:1.7;max-width:735px;padding:0 20px;margin-inline:auto}@media only screen and (min-width: 768px) and (max-width: 1199px){.p-loginpage__inner .ttlBox .ttl{font-size:129%}}@media only screen and (max-width: 767px){.p-loginpage__inner .ttlBox .ttl{font-size:115%}}.p-loginpage__inner .ttlsub{width:90%;background:var(--color-bg04);font-size:143%;line-height:1.7;max-width:735px;padding:5px 20px;margin-inline:auto;margin-top:30px}@media only screen and (min-width: 768px) and (max-width: 1199px){.p-loginpage__inner .ttlsub{font-size:129%}}@media only screen and (max-width: 767px){.p-loginpage__inner .ttlsub{font-size:115%}}.p-loginpage__inner .p-loginform{margin-top:30px;border:1px solid var(--color-border01);max-width:735px;width:90%;padding:30px 60px;margin-inline:auto}@media only screen and (max-width: 767px){.p-loginpage__inner .p-loginform{padding:20px 20px}}.p-loginpage__inner .p-loginform .t1{font-size:100%;color:var(--color-key03)}@media only screen and (min-width: 768px) and (max-width: 1199px){.p-loginpage__inner .p-loginform .t1{font-size:93%}}@media only screen and (max-width: 767px){.p-loginpage__inner .p-loginform .t1{font-size:93%}}.p-loginpage__inner .p-loginform .t2{font-size:100%;margin-top:10px}@media only screen and (min-width: 768px) and (max-width: 1199px){.p-loginpage__inner .p-loginform .t2{font-size:93%}}@media only screen and (max-width: 767px){.p-loginpage__inner .p-loginform .t2{font-size:93%}}.p-loginpage__inner .p-loginform form{margin-top:20px}.p-loginpage__inner .p-loginform form .box{width:100%;max-width:467px;margin-inline:auto;display:flex;align-items:center}.p-loginpage__inner .p-loginform form .box label{white-space:nowrap;font-size:100%}@media only screen and (min-width: 768px) and (max-width: 1199px){.p-loginpage__inner .p-loginform form .box label{font-size:93%}}@media only screen and (max-width: 767px){.p-loginpage__inner .p-loginform form .box label{font-size:93%}}.p-loginpage__inner .p-loginform form .box #membershipname{width:100%;border:1px solid var(--color-border01);padding:0.5em;border-radius:3px}.p-loginpage__inner .p-loginform form .c-error1{color:var(--color-key03);margin-bottom:0.5em}.p-loginpage__inner .p-loginform form .note{width:100%;max-width:467px;margin-inline:auto;margin-top:10px;font-size:100%}@media only screen and (min-width: 768px) and (max-width: 1199px){.p-loginpage__inner .p-loginform form .note{font-size:93%}}@media only screen and (max-width: 767px){.p-loginpage__inner .p-loginform form .note{font-size:93%}}.p-loginpage__inner .p-loginform form .loginbtn{margin:0;padding:0;background:none;border:none;border-radius:0;outline:none;-webkit-appearance:none;-moz-appearance:none;appearance:none;box-sizing:border-box;display:block;padding:9px 30px 9px 50px;background:var(--color-btn01);border-radius:3px;color:var(--color-white);position:relative;font-weight:normal;margin-top:20px;font-size:100%;margin-left:auto;cursor:pointer;width:fit-content;display:block;text-decoration:none}.p-loginpage__inner .p-loginform form .loginbtn::-ms-expand{display:none}@media only screen and (min-width: 768px) and (max-width: 1199px){.p-loginpage__inner .p-loginform form .loginbtn{font-size:93%}}@media only screen and (max-width: 767px){.p-loginpage__inner .p-loginform form .loginbtn{font-size:93%}}@media only screen and (min-width: 1200px){.p-loginpage__inner .p-loginform form .loginbtn:hover{opacity:0.8}}@media print{.p-loginpage__inner .p-loginform form .loginbtn:hover{opacity:0.8}}@media only screen and (max-width: 767px){.p-loginpage__inner .p-loginform form .loginbtn{margin-right:auto}}.p-loginpage__inner .p-loginform form .loginbtn:before{content:"";background:url(../images/common/rsv_check.svg) no-repeat;background-size:contain;width:15px;height:15px;display:block;margin-right:0.5em;position:absolute;top:50%;left:2em;transform:translateY(-50%)}.p-loginpage__inner .callBox{font-size:100%;line-height:1.6;width:fit-content;margin-inline:auto;margin-top:30px}@media only screen and (min-width: 768px) and (max-width: 1199px){.p-loginpage__inner .callBox{font-size:93%}}@media only screen and (max-width: 767px){.p-loginpage__inner .callBox{font-size:93%}}.p-loginform .back{margin:0;padding:0;background:none;border:none;border-radius:0;outline:none;-webkit-appearance:none;-moz-appearance:none;appearance:none;box-sizing:border-box;display:block;padding:8px 30px 8px 50px;border:1px solid var(--color-btn01);border-radius:3px;position:relative;font-weight:normal;font-size:100%;cursor:pointer;width:fit-content;display:block;text-decoration:none}.p-loginform .back::-ms-expand{display:none}@media only screen and (min-width: 768px) and (max-width: 1199px){.p-loginform .back{font-size:93%}}@media only screen and (max-width: 767px){.p-loginform .back{font-size:93%}}@media only screen and (min-width: 768px){.p-loginform .back{margin-top:-37px}}@media only screen and (min-width: 1200px){.p-loginform .back:hover{opacity:0.8}}@media print{.p-loginform .back:hover{opacity:0.8}}@media only screen and (max-width: 767px){.p-loginform .back{margin-top:15px;margin-left:auto;margin-right:auto}}.p-loginform .back:before{content:"";background:url(../images/common/rsv_check.svg) no-repeat;background-size:contain;width:15px;height:15px;display:block;margin-right:0.5em;filter:invert(100%);position:absolute;top:50%;left:2em;transform:translateY(-50%)}
